Cum să compari textul în Excel: Cele mai bune 8 metode

click fraud protection

Dacă aveți de-a face cu o bază de date uriașă într-o foaie de calcul Excel și trebuie să curățați baza de date pentru intrări duplicate, puteți utiliza următoarele tehnici pentru a compara textul în Excel.

Foaia de calcul Excel nu este doar pentru a menține conturi financiare, agende de adrese sau baze de date text. De asemenea, vă poate ajuta să analizați datele pentru a șterge intrările duplicate. În plus, puteți utiliza câteva formule ușoare și funcții logice ale foii de lucru Excel pentru a compara celulele și intervalele de celule pentru a afla valorile specifice pe care le căutați.

Deși puteți parcurge vizual întreaga foaie de lucru pentru valori duplicate sau țintă, este posibil să nu fie metoda ideală atunci când foaia de lucru Excel conține mii de intrări. În plus, diferitele sale funcții de formatare condiționată vă permit să evidențiați automat celulele atunci când detectează valoarea pe care o căutați.

Citiți mai departe pentru a afla cum să comparați textul în Excel. Veți afla, de asemenea, cum Excel compară textul în două coloane folosind Formatarea condiționată. Să pătrundem!

De ce trebuie să înveți să compari textul în Excel?

Ar putea exista infinite motive pentru a efectua o comparare a textului în funcția Excel. Cu toate acestea, următoarele sunt cele mai frecvente cu care vă puteți confrunta în viața personală și profesională:

  • Conduceți o afacere și ați creat baze de date Excel separate pentru clienții din toate cele 50 de state ale SUA. Acum, cineva a amestecat numele clienților. Aici, în loc să curățați manual foaia de lucru, puteți utiliza textul comparat în Excel pentru a găsi numele clienților care s-au amestecat între 50 de state.
  • Compania dvs. are două baze de date separate pentru adresele pe lista neagră și pe lista albă pentru livrarea de mărfuri din magazinul dvs. de comerț electronic. Un angajat a amestecat adresele. În această situație îngrozitoare, puteți utiliza funcția de comparare a șirurilor Excel.
  • Ai creat o listă de cumpărături pentru întreaga lună și ai amestecat lista cu unele produse alimentare pe care le-ai primit luna trecută. Aici, puteți utiliza compararea textului în Excel.
  • Dacă sunteți profesor de liceu și trebuie să evaluați automat răspunsurile elevilor în funcție de întrebări, puteți utiliza șirul Excel pentru a compara coloanele și rândurile.
  • În scopul promovării afacerii, oferiți coduri de reducere pentru mii de clienți. Acum, doriți să redirecționați clienții care au folosit codurile de reducere pentru a prezenta produse și abonamente premium. Puteți utiliza funcția de comparare a textului Excel în două coloane pentru a potrivi numele clienților care au folosit coduri promoționale din baza de date principală a clienților cărora le-ați trimis e-mailurile promoționale.

Ar putea exista mii de alte motive pentru a compara valori și texte în Excel. Oricare ar fi motivul, veți găsi utile următoarele opt metode pentru Excel compara textul în două coloane:

1. Comparați textul în Excel folosind operatorul Equals

De exemplu, trebuie doar să comparați două coloane de date pentru a vă asigura că aveți toate consumabilele de care aveți nevoie. Aici, puteți potrivi consumabilele solicitate cu cele livrate folosind operatorul de comparare care nu ține seama de majuscule și minuscule Equals.

Astfel, puteți copia datele de referință dintr-o aplicație și le puteți lipi în coloana referințe sau consumabile solicitate. Apoi, puteți importa datele țintă dintr-o altă aplicație și puteți lipi datele în coloana țintă sau consumabile primite.

Nu trebuie să vă gândiți la potrivirea cazurilor și valorilor textelor celulelor, deși importați date din diferite aplicații. Iată cum funcționează comparația fără majuscule:

  • Copiați și inserați următoarea formulă în celula în care doriți rezultatul comparației:
=A2=B2
  • Lovit introduce și Excel va afișa fie adevărat, fie fals, în funcție de datele de referință și țintă.
Explorați Comparați text în Excel folosind operatorul Equals
Explorați Comparați text în Excel folosind operatorul Equals
  • Dacă formula arată bine, copiați-o și inserați-o în toată coloana pentru a vă face o idee instantanee despre bunurile primite vs bunurile comandate.

2. Utilizați funcția EXACT pentru a compara textul în Excel

Să considerăm că lucrați la un proiect în care sensibilitatea majusculelor este o considerație importantă atunci când potriviți valorile între coloanele dintr-o foaie de lucru Excel. În acest scenariu, nu puteți utiliza operatorul Equals pentru a compara textul în Excel.

În acest scenariu delicat, puteți utiliza formula EXACT așa cum se arată mai jos:

  • Creați un antet de coloană adecvat și introduceți datele de referință în rândurile de sub coloană.
  • În mod similar, creați coloana de date de evaluat lângă prima coloană și completați datele în rândurile de mai jos.
Aflați cum să utilizați funcția EXACT pentru a compara textul în Excel
Aflați cum să utilizați funcția EXACT pentru a compara textul în Excel
  • Odată gata, pune un semnul egal (=) în celula în care doriți un rezultat al comparației, TRUE sau Fales și tastați următoarea formulă:
=EXACT(B2,C2) (pentru aceeași foaie de lucru)
=EXACT(Sheet8!B2, Sheet9!C2) (pentru diferite foi de lucru)
  • De asemenea, puteți selecta datele de referință sau țintă dintr-o altă foaie de lucru a aceluiași registru de lucru Excel.
  • Lovit introduce și obțineți o comparație rapidă bazată pe litere mari și mici ale textelor date.

3. Comparați textul în Excel folosind formula IF

Să considerăm că doriți să utilizați fie formula EXACT, fie operatorul Egal pentru a compara textul, dar nu doriți să vedeți TRUE sau FALSE ca rezultat al comparației. De fapt, doriți să afișați texte precum Potrivire și Nepotrivită. În acest caz, puteți imbrica oricare dintre formulele de mai sus într-o funcție IF, așa cum este prezentat mai jos:

  • Introduceți un semnul egal (=) și începe formula cu DACĂ.
  • Apoi, introduceți oricare dintre formulele de mai sus ca provocare logică a funcției IF.
  • După provocarea logică, introduceți textul care urmează să fie afișat, cum ar fi Potriviți între ghilimele.
Cum se compară textul în Excel folosind formula IF
Cum se compară textul în Excel folosind formula IF
  • Puneți o virgulă și apoi puneți un alt text pe care doriți să îl afișeze Excel dacă provocarea logică eșuează. În acest caz, Nepotrivit este înconjurat de ghilimele.
  • Astfel, formula finală devine așa cum se arată mai jos:
=IF(EXACT(B2,C2),„Potrivit”, „Nepotrivit”)

4. Utilizați VLOOKUP pentru a compara textul în Excel

De exemplu, trebuie să găsiți numele candidaților selectați din grupa A. Aici, trebuie să potriviți numele din Grupa A cu numele din coloana tuturor candidaților selectați.

Aici, puteți utiliza cu ușurință funcția CĂUTARE V pentru a permite Excel să compare textul în două coloane. Iată cum se face:

  • Prima coloană a foii de lucru ar trebui să conțină numele de la Grupa A.
  • În coloana următoare, puteți copia și lipi numele candidaților pe lista scurtă.
Comparați textul în Excel folosind VLOOKUP
Comparați textul în Excel folosind VLOOKUP
  • În coloana cea mai exterioară, puteți obține rezultatele comparației care vor afișa numele candidaților care s-au calificat în primul tur.
  • Acum, pur și simplu copiați și lipiți următoarea formulă unde doriți o listă de comparație Grupa A nume din Nume preselectate.
=CĂUTAREV(A2,$C2:2:15,1 C$, FALSE)
  • Pentru a înlocui #N / A erori cu textul eșuat, utilizați această formulă menționată mai jos:
=IFNA(CĂUTAREV(A2,$C2:2:15,1 C$, FALSE), „Eșuat”)

5. Comparați textul pentru a găsi rapid participanții absenți

Să luăm în considerare, ești coordonatorul evenimentului pentru o conferință de tehnologie. Trebuie să comparați participanții cu o listă de persoane înregistrate pentru a trimite certificate numai persoanelor care s-au prezentat la seminar. Iată cum o puteți face folosind VLOOKUP și formula IFNA în care comparați textul dintre două coloane:

  • Creați un antet de coloană pentru Înregistrat și puneți numele în rândurile de mai jos.
  • În dreapta acestei coloane, creați o altă coloană pentru persoanele care au participat efectiv la seminar.
Cum să compari textul pentru a găsi rapid participanții absenți
Cum să compari textul pentru a găsi rapid participanții absenți
  • În a treia coloană, introduceți următoarea formulă:
=IFNA(CĂUTAREV(A2,$C2:2:15,1 C$, FALSE), „Absent”)
  • Copiați și lipiți formula în jos pentru a obține statutul prezent sau absent al persoanelor înregistrate.

Excel va potrivi numele înregistrate din coloana de referință pentru a afișa rezultatele într-o a treia coloană unde doriți numele. De asemenea, formula IFNA va asigura că dacă apare o eroare #N/A, Excel înlocuiește codul de eroare cu textul Absent.

6. Comparați textul în Excel pentru valori parțiale

Să presupunem că trebuie să comparați textele dintre coloanele A și B, dar nu căutați o potrivire absolută. În această situație, trebuie să utilizați formula FIND așa cum este prezentată mai jos:

  • Puneți datele textului de referință sub Coloana A iar datele țintă în Coloana B.
Cum să utilizați FIND pentru a compara textul în Excel
Cum să utilizați FIND pentru a compara textul în Excel
  • În Coloana C, introduceți următoarea formulă pentru a găsi și afișa o valoare pentru compararea parțială a textului în Excel:
=GĂSĂ(C2;A2) 
Folosiți FIND și ISNUMBER împreună
Folosiți FIND și ISNUMBER împreună
  • The GĂSI funcția returnează o eroare în care nu poate găsi o potrivire parțială. Am imbricat GĂSI funcția în interiorul ISNUMBER funcţie. Acum se va afișa formula ADEVĂRAT când există o potrivire parțială și FALS când nu se potrivește deloc.
=ISNUMĂR(GAȚI (C2;A2))

7. Comparați texte sau șiruri de caractere folosind formatarea condiționată

Luați în considerare că vă aflați într-un birou în care sunteți responsabil să examinați toate achizițiile. Obțineți cerințe diferite de achiziție de la diferite departamente ale afacerii. Este de datoria dvs. să vă asigurați că organizația dvs. nu trimite comenzi de achiziție pentru articole duplicat.

În acest scenariu, Formatarea condiționată a Excel poate compara două sau mai multe coloane de date și poate evidenția celulele care conțin valori duplicate. Urmați acești pași pentru a practica acest truc de comparare a textului în Excel:

  • Compilați o bază de date cu textele pe care doriți să le comparați.
  • Selectați întreaga gamă și faceți clic Formatarea condițională pe Acasă meniul panglicii Excel.
Selectați opțiunea Duplicate Values ​​on Highlight Cells Rules
Selectați Valori duplicate din opțiunea Evidențiați regulile celulelor
  • În lista derulantă, plasați cursorul mouse-ului peste Evidențiați Regulile pentru celule opțiune.
Cum se compară texte sau șiruri de caractere folosind formatarea condiționată
Cum se compară texte sau șiruri de caractere folosind formatarea condiționată
  • Vor apărea mai multe reguli pentru celule. Selectați Valori duplicate.
  • În fereastra pop-up Valori duplicate, puteți selecta formatul de evidențiere făcând clic pe Valori Culista verticală.

8. Comparați coloanele Excel dacă textul 1 este în interiorul textului 2

Dacă trebuie să găsiți un set de texte într-un grup de texte, puteți utiliza funcția CĂUTARE așa cum se arată aici:

  • Creați o coloană de texte pentru referință și o altă coloană pentru textele de testare.
  • Acum, introduceți următoarea formulă în a treia coloană:
=CĂUTARE(C2,A2)
  • Lovit introduce. Acum, copiați și lipiți formula în celulele celei de-a treia coloane.
Cum se compară coloanele Excel dacă textul 1 este în interiorul textului 2
Cum se compară coloanele Excel dacă textul 1 este în interiorul textului 2
  • presa introduce pentru a obține mai multe rezultate.

Excel va afișa numărul caracterului de unde găsește o potrivire pentru textul de testare în coloana de referință.

Concluzie

Ar putea exista multe alte formule și formule imbricate pentru a potrivi textele între două sau mai multe celule sau coloane în Excel. Dar cele mai simple și mai utilizate metode sunt cele menționate mai sus în acest articol.

Dacă cunoașteți orice altă modalitate intuitivă de a compara textul în Excel, nu uitați să menționați metoda în caseta de comentarii de mai jos. Între timp, poți învăța cum să utilizați formula IF-THEN din Excel.